Quality control (QA) boils down to having a measurable examination result. There are many tests geotechnical engineers can do that generate valid, scientific details, that predict groups can use to make you can check here wise task decisions and guarantee the agreement demands are being fulfilled. For instance, you can make use of a nuclear densometer to measure moisture content and density of dirt (Geotechnical Engineering Services South Africa).
Quality assurance (QC) entails visual observation by the geotechnical designer. For instance, the designer would observe the compaction of the soil to ensure it was carried out in conformity to agreement papers. Monitoring of the compaction would certainly act as the evidence, instead of a test with a quantifiable result that was obtained by the nuclear densometer in the instance in the paragraph above.

With that said borehole, you typically pierce down to a pre-determined depth or a depth influenced by come across subsurface conditions that departed from assumptions. If it is natural dirt through-out depth, you may think that you will certainly additionally find usually the exact same product see this site from within that opening in the rest of the area you are developing your framework.
A lot more boreholes or other techniques of exploration/testing (i.e. examination pits, geoprobes, CPTs, and so on) would help you far better specify the subsurface account, but there is constantly a possibility that the subsurface outside of the exploration/testing locations varies significantly from what was aesthetically observed. Geotechnical designers can utilize a system of instruments such as inclinometers, study monitoring factors, piezometers, extensometers, or settlement plates. For example, inclinometers may be installed behind an excavation support wall to gauge just how much the wall surface actions due to excavation. Motion of the wall internal towards the excavation implies that there might be a loss of ground behind the wall surface and therefore possibly negotiation.
